Frequently Asked Questions about Pagosa Peak Open School

Students at Pagosa Peak Open School are 59% White, 32% Hispanic, 5% American Indian, 5% Two or more races.

In the 2024-25 school year, 111 students attended Pagosa Peak Open School.
